    Default Modem and Router Issue.

    Plan: Home 1350UL
    Modem: SmartAx MT 880.
    Routers: Motorala VT2542-VD

    Setup Details:
    Modem is in bridged mode. Modem is connected to the Motorola router which dials modem through PPPoE setting.

    Problem: When the link goes down on the modem, I won’t get the internet until I restart the modem (Once the link is available) or reconnect the router to the modem from the admin screens of router again.

    Description: When I switch on the Modem and the Router for first time, the router dials the modem through the PPPoE and the router gets connection showing the status as connected.

    Now when the link goes off in the modem, the internet goes away but the router maintains the connection status as connected and won’t redial the modem even when the link on modem goes away and comes back later.

    So even the link comes back on the modem, it won’t be dialed once disconnected and the Internet won’t be available until the router or the modem is restarted as the router again reconnects.

    "" Is there a solution to this problem????""

    Do I need to reconfigure the modem to PPPoE instead of Bridged mode?

    My new observation:
    I replaced the motorola router with Linksys 54G and now, the problem is different.

    With Motorola, if i loose link on the modem, I was needed to restart the router or diconnect and connect again using the router's admin page.

    Now with LinkSys, unlike Motorola, it says connection diconnected in the admin page once the link goes off on the modem. But it wont reconnect even when link is avilable, even when I try to reconnect through the LinkSys Admin Page. Restarting the router wont help either. But once I power cycle the Modem, everything again works. So now, I am power cycling the modem each time link goes and comes back again. This became a pain as it happens 3 to 4 times a day in 24 hours (I keep the modem and router on for 24 hours and I handle the heat with a small 12v computer fan).

    My problem is, I can not powercycle the modem/router as they are in upstairs while I work in the downstairs during morning time.

    The disconnection problem appears to be solved as of now after watching for 3 days. While I don’t know much about the GDMT and ADSL2+ modes, apparently, GDMT is not working with the Linksys WRT54G as expected but ADSL2+ is working fine.

    Now with the MT 880 on ADSL2+ and Linksys WRT54G is working without issues of disconnection and also auto redial problems.
    From last 3 days, it is stable enough as the router auto connects even when the link goes and comes back on modem. So I need not power cycle (modem/router) or connect back using router’s settings pages.

    I wish the GDMT work with the Linksys as it gives me additional SNR/ Decrease Attn over the ADSL2+, but as of now GDMT is not stable with Linksys. May be it is router specific as my Motorola and Linksys routers behaved in 2 different ways with modem MT 880.
